diff --git a/ansible/configuration.yml b/ansible/configuration.yml
index c113741..7ecce1c 100644
--- a/ansible/configuration.yml
+++ b/ansible/configuration.yml
@@ -29,9 +29,6 @@
 
     - import_role:
         name: geerlingguy.docker
-      vars:
-        docker_users:
-          - homepage
 
     - import_role:
         name: antoiner77.caddy
@@ -56,9 +53,45 @@
         username: homepage
         extra_groups:
           - www-data
+          - docker
         ssh_keys:
           - '{{ lookup("file", "files/av_id_rsa.pub") }}'
         env:
           DOCKER_PREFIX: homepage
       tags:
         - apps
+
+    - import_role:
+        name: docker-app
+      vars:
+        username: notes
+        extra_groups:
+          - docker
+        ssh_keys:
+          - '{{ lookup("file", "files/av_id_rsa.pub") }}'
+        env:
+          PROJECT_NAME: notes
+          IMAGE_PREFIX: notes
+          CONTAINER_PREFIX: notes
+          WEB_SERVER_PORT: 41080
+          DATA_DIR: /home/notes/app/data
+          CACHE_DIR: /home/notes/app/cache
+          APP_ENV: prod
+          SYMFONY_ENV: prod
+          SECRET_TOKEN: C56gRpAtBYS3V98A3ZjQZCXzJz9gBVdz
+          DATABASE_HOST: notes-db
+          DATABASE_PORT: 3306
+          DATABASE_NAME: notes
+          DATABASE_USER: notes
+          DATABASE_PASSWORD: notes
+          DATABASE_SEARCH_HOST: notes-db-search
+          DATABASE_SEARCH_PORT: 3306
+          DATABASE_SEARCH_NAME: notes-search
+          DATABASE_SEARCH_USER: notes-search
+          DATABASE_SEARCH_PASSWORD: notes-search
+          MAILER_HOST: 127.0.0.1
+          MAILER_PORT: 1025
+          MAILER_USER: noreply@notes.tld
+          MAILER_PASSWORD: ''
+      tags:
+        - apps